Turin to Seville train times

Trains run 6 times a week between Turin and Seville. The earliest departure is at 4:40 PM in the afternoon, and the last departure from Turin is at 4:40 PM which arrives into Seville at 7:14 PM. All services require a transfer at Lyon Part Dieu and take an average of 26h 38m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.
